This image displays the IHS Christogram, derived from the first three letters of the Greek name for Jesus (ΙΗΣΟΥΣ), often interpreted as “Iesus Hominum Salvator” (Jesus, Savior of Mankind). The red cross above the letters signifies Christ’s sacrifice, while the surrounding sunburst rays evoke divine light and glory. The design is widely used in Catholic liturgy, vestments, architecture, and devotional art.
